Structured interviews have predetermined questions asked in a predetermined order. Unstructured interviews are more free-flowing. WebJan 19, 2024 · Listening carefully to what people say in interviews and naturally occurring settings is the first step to meaning-making and interpretation. By valuing this step of the research process, and undertaking careful and thorough transcription, qualitative researchers will come to know their data intimately.
